What to Wear for your
Helicopter Trip
Please
dress for the weather. On hot summer days, wear comfortable
clothes and sunglasses, bring your camera and spare film.
For our Adventure Tours (heli: hiking,
fishing, caving, mountain biking), please bring a small pack with a
wind-breaker or water-proof jacket, a sweater or fleece pullover and
wear comfortable shoes.
Remember your water bottle!

A bit about the weather
This Montane Sub-Region area is renown
for its dry weather, almost semi-arid.
In fact the
Kootenay Indians have used this area for the last few centuries
as their wintering grounds. They came here since the wildlife,
(the moose, elk, and deer), also wintered here.
This
area receives an average of 15 cm (6 inches) of rain annually.
In year 2000, there was only half that
amount of rain.
Compared to other areas of the Rockies where
there is double that amount, we are well situated for our
helicopter tours and activities.
